/*----OLD CSS Backup


#page_footer {background: #424242 url("https://s3.amazonaws.com/store24-ubertor-com/heinerscheidacker.myubertor.com/content/image/302.jpg") no-repeat scroll center top; }

a img, :link img, :visited img {
border: none;
margin-top: -1px;
}




@import url(https://fonts.googleapis.com/css?family=Lato:400,300,700);
@import url(https://fonts.googleapis.com/css?family=Cardo);
/*initial*/
/*header*/
.navbar.top-navbar{
  background:#acacac;
}
.header-meta,#home-widgets{
  display:none;
}
#contactPM{
  list-style:none;
  padding-left:0;
  color:#000;
  margin-top:15px;
  font-family: 'Lato', sans-serif;
  font-size:22px;
}
#contactPM li{
  display:inline;
  padding-right:15px;
}
#contactPM .fa{
  padding-right:3px;
  color:#fff;
}
#headRight{
  padding-top:25px;
}
/*nav bar*/
.top-navbar .nav-collapse {
    background-color: #acacac;
}
#main_menu {
  float: right;
  font-family: 'Lato', sans-serif;
}
#main_menu a {
    color: #fff;
    font-size: 18px;
    padding: 8px 20px 7px 20px;
    font-weight: 700;
}
#main_menu li.active > a, #main_menu li.sel > a, #main_menu li:hover > a {
    background: none;
    color:#000;
    border-bottom:4px solid;
}
.navbar-nav .sub-arrow, .navbar-nav .collapsible .sub-arrow {
  display:none;
}
.dropdown-menu{
  background:#acacac;
}
/*content*/
#about-me{
  display:none;
}
/*profile*/
#pfIN,#pfCA{
  background:#acacac;
  display:inline-block;
  margin-right: 15px;
}
#pfText{
  font-family: 'Cardo', serif;
  color:#fff;
  font-size:21px;
  margin-top:25px;
  text-align:justify;
}
.profiletxt{
  font-family: 'Cardo', serif;
  color:#acacac;
  font-size:16px;
  margin-top:25px;
  text-align:justify;
}
.profilecontact{
  font-family: 'Lato', sans-serif;
  font-size:21px;
  color:#acacac;
  padding-left:0px;
  margin-top:20px;
}
/*footer*/
#ftrlogo1{
  width:150px;
  height:90px;
  background-image:url(https://s3.amazonaws.com/store24-ubertor-com/heinerscheidacker.myubertor.com/content/image/7960.png);
  background-repeat:no-repeat;
  margin-left:0;
  margin-right:auto;
}
#ftrlogo2{
  width:150px;
  height:75px;
  background-image:url(https://s3.amazonaws.com/store24-ubertor-com/heinerscheidacker.myubertor.com/content/image/7962.png);
  background-repeat:no-repeat;
  background-position:bottom;
  margin-right:0;
  margin-left:auto;
}
.ftrtext{
  text-align:center;
  padding:25px 0 25px 0;
  color:#000;
}
footer > div > div > div.col-md-6.ftrtext > p:nth-child(1){
  font-weight:600;
}
footer {
    background: #acacac;
    color: #fff;
    padding-bottom: 40px;
    padding-top: 40px;
}

/*home content*/
body{
  background:#000
}
/*home widget*/
.hex00{
  margin-bottom:40px;
}
.hex11:hover{
  text-decoration:none;
}
.hex22 {
  padding-top:7px;
   width: 72px;
   height: 70px;
   background-color: #acacac;
   position: relative;
   margin: 0 auto -35px auto;
   z-index: 1;
   text-align: center;
  border: solid 10px #000;
}
.hex33{
  display:inline-block;
}
.box-home{
  background:#000;
  border:2px solid #acacac;
  border-radius:0;
  color:#acacac;
  font-family: 'Lato', sans-serif;
  font-weight:300;
  padding-left:15px;
  padding-right:15px;
  line-height:1.2;
  min-height:150px;
}
.box-home h3{
  color:#acacac;
  font-family: 'Lato', sans-serif;
  font-weight:700;
}
/*third column homewidget*/
div.container.hex00 > a:nth-child(3) > div.hex22{
  padding-top:3px;
}

body {
    color: #fcf8e3 !important;
}

#hf_footer-before > div.side_content.sidebar > div > div > h2{
  margin-left:30px;
  padding-top:35px;
  padding-bottom:35px;
font-family: 'Lato', sans-serif;
  font-weight:700;
}
.testimonialhome{
  padding-left:45px;
  padding-right:30px;
  height:150px;
  font-family: 'Cardo', serif;
text-align:center;
}
.testimonials123{
  height:320px;
  background-image:url(https://s3.amazonaws.com/store24-ubertor-com/heinerscheidacker.myubertor.com/content/image/7961.png);
  background-repeat:no-repeat;
  background-size:100% 100%;
}
.testimonialhome ol{
  display:none;
}
.homecarouselT{
  position:relative;
}

footer{
  margin-top:0;
}

/*navbar states*/

#main_menu li a {
  padding: 15px 20px;
  transition: all 0.5s ease;
}
#main_menu li.active > a, 
#main_menu li.sel > a, 
#main_menu li:hover > a {
  border: 0px;
}
#main_menu li.active > a:after, 
#main_menu li.sel > a:after, 
#main_menu li:hover > a:after {
  content:'';
  display: block;
  height: 4px;
  width: 40%;
  background: #000;
  position: absolute;
  bottom: 0px;
  left: 50%;
  transform: translateX(-50%);
}

    @media only screen and (max-width : 992px) {
body > div.container.main-content > div > div:nth-child(2) > div.col-md-8{
  margin-top:30px;
}
    }


.has_afc .listing-row h2 a, .properties.list .listing-row h2 a, .listing-row h3.price, body .property_detail h2, body .property_detail h3 {
    color: #acacac;
}

a {
    color: #acacac;
}

.properties.list .pagination a, .has_afc .pagination a {
    display: inline-block;
    float: none;
    color: #acacac;
}

/*08-6-2016*/
.box-home.listings{
  background: url(https://s3.amazonaws.com/store24-ubertor-com/heinerscheidacker.myubertor.com/content/image/8080.png?__hstc=220573191.378322b70c254f1d0cd5b414813e2a97.1470751280185.1470751280185.1470751280185.1&__hssc=220573191.6.1470751280186&__hsfp=3015456203);
    background-position: center;
}

.box-home.mls-search{
  background: url(https://s3.amazonaws.com/store24-ubertor-com/heinerscheidacker.myubertor.com/content/image/8071.png?__hstc=220573191.0160a5a28c546d686d3a1e5519dbf4f3.1470680724268.1470680724268.1470680724268.1&__hssc=220573191.4.1470680724269&__hsfp=3015456203);
}
.box-home.solds{
  background: url(https://s3.amazonaws.com/store24-ubertor-com/heinerscheidacker.myubertor.com/content/image/8081.png);
}
.box-home.blogs{
  background: url(https://s3.amazonaws.com/store24-ubertor-com/heinerscheidacker.myubertor.com/content/image/8067.png?__hstc=220573191.1574b8a7372bb7f07df5a221b84ff239.1470431658313.1470431658313.1470431658313.1&__hssc=220573191.6.1470431658318&__hsfp=3015456203);
}
.hex22{display:none;}
.box-home h3{
  background: rgba(0,0,0,0.5);
  color: #fff;
}
.top-navbar{
  padding-top: 10px;
}
.top-navbar .nav-collapse{
  margin-top: 0px;
}
body.home
.col-content .col-md-4 {
  text-align: center;
}
body.home
.col-content .col-md-4 img {
  max-height: 250px;
  max-width: 220px;
}
/*8-9-2016*/
.box-home.mls-search {
  background-position: center;
}
.box-home.solds{
  background-size: 220px;
  background-repeat: no-repeat;
}
.box-home h3{
  display: none;
}






  
  
  /**-------------media------------------------**/
/*Large desktops and laptops*/
@media (min-width: 1200px) {

 #slider1_container {
  height: 550px !important;
}
#slider1_container > div:nth-child(1) {
  transform: scale(1) !important; 
    height: 550px !important;
     width: 100% !important;
  max-width: 1000px;
}
#slides > div > img 
{
  left: 0 !important;
  right: 0 !important;
  margin-left: auto !important;
  margin-right: auto !important;

  height: 550px !important;
}

#slides > div {
      width: 100% !important;
  max-width: 1000px !important;
    height: 550px !important;
}
  
  #slides {
        height: 550px !important;
  }  
   
  
}

/*Landscape tablets and medium desktops*/
@media (min-width: 992px) and (max-width: 1199px) {
 #slider1_container {
  height: 500px !important;
}
#slider1_container > div:nth-child(1) {
  transform: scale(1) !important; 
    height: 500px !important;
     width: 100% !important;
  max-width: 1000px !important;
}
#slides > div > img 
{
  left: 0 !important;
  right: 0 !important;
  margin-left: auto !important;
  margin-right: auto !important;

  height: 500px !important;
}

#slides > div {
      width: 100% !important;
  max-width: 1000px !important;
    height: 500px !important;
}
  
  #slides {
        height: 500px !important;
  }  
   
}

/*Portrait tablets and small desktops*/
@media (min-width: 768px) and (max-width: 991px) {

 #slider1_container {
  height: 400px !important;
}
#slider1_container > div:nth-child(1) {
  transform: scale(1) !important; 
    height: 400px !important;
     width: 100% !important;
  max-width: 1000px !important;
}
#slides > div > img 
{
  left: 0 !important;
  right: 0 !important;
  margin-left: auto !important;
  margin-right: auto !important;
  
  height: 400px !important;
}

#slides > div {
      width: 100% !important;
  max-width: 1000px !important;
    height: 400px !important;
}
  
  #slides {
        height: 400px !important;
          width: 100% !important;
  max-width: 1000px !important;;
  }  
}
/*Landscape phones and portrait tablets*/
@media (max-width: 767px) {

  #main_menu{
    width: 100% !important
}
} 


/*Portrait phones and smaller*/
@media (max-width: 560px) {

 
}

/*jx - home image*/
body.home .col-content .col-md-4 img {
  object-fit: cover;
    object-position: top;
}
@media (max-width:991px){
  body.home .col-content .col-md-4 img {
  max-height: 300px;
    max-width:100%;
}
}
.item-badge, .uber-badge {
  display: block;
}

.widget.featured_listings {
    display: none;
}

------*/
